Investors should consider AI disruptions 'the new normal'

The shockwaves of AI adoption are still being felt as companies across all industries continue to invest and adopt the latest tech trend. However, artificial intelligence may not be quelling Americans' inflation fears and labor concerns on jobs going autonomous. Duke Professor and Venture Capitalist Sultan Meghji joins Yahoo Finance Live to discuss AI's impact on markets and what investors may want to consider when researching public companies. "Instead of seeing a lot of private companies go through the IPO path or go down the acquisition path by larger public companies, a tremendous number of very interesting artificial intelligence companies are private and probably will stay private for quite a while," Meghji, who is also the former CIO of the Federal Deposit Insurance Corp (FDIC), says.
